"Head rushes" are: caused by a sudden decrease in blood pressure and blood flow to the brain with standing Standing up too quickly or too long, hot shower & dehydration can aggravate the problem. Most people's heart, nerves & blood vessels compensate so quickly that they don't notice anything. But severe head rushes can be caused by an underlying medical problem. Please see a doctor.
